Opening a Planet Fitness franchise typically requires an initial investment between $1,504,600 and $5,158,500 (U.S.). This cost range includes the franchise fee and other startup expenses.

The Brand’s History
Planet Fitness began transforming the fitness industry in 1992.
- Founded by Michael and Marc Grondahl.
- Known for affordable memberships and a welcoming environment.
- Rapid growth since inception, a top choice for many.
Franchise Model And Popularity
Entrepreneurs seek the Planet Fitness franchise model for its proven success.
| Franchise Fee | Required Net Worth | Liquid Capital Requirement |
|---|---|---|
| $20,000 | $3,000,000 | $1,500,000 |
Brand popularity Improves the franchising opportunity.
- Approximately 2,762 locations across the globe (as of June 30, 2025).
- Marketing support and operational training included.
- Consistent ranking as a top franchise in the fitness category.

Franchise Fee
The franchise fee is the entry ticket to the Planet Fitness family. It’s a one-time payment you make to gain the license to operate under their brand. As of the latest data, this fee typically runs around $20,000. This cost could vary, so check with Planet Fitness for the most current fee structure.
Equipment And Facility Costs
- Cardio machines: Treadmills, ellipticals, and bikes.
- Strength training equipment: Free weights and resistance machines.
- Amenities: Tanning beds, massage chairs, and lockers.
- Technology: Check-in systems and security.
The total for equipment and facility costs can reach anywhere from $850,000 to $4 million.
Real Estate And Renovation Expenses
A Planet Fitness location needs space. Costs here include buying or leasing property. Renovation expenses transform the space into a gym. These expenses cover flooring, lighting, and paint. You may also need to change bathrooms or create an open floor plan. This investment can cost between $300,000 to $2 million, based on the location and size of the property.
| Type of Expense | Cost Range |
|---|---|
| Franchise Fee | $20,000 |
| Equipment & Facility | $850,000 – $4,000,000 |
| Real Estate & Renovation | $300,000 – $2,000,000 |

Royalties And Marketing Fees
Running a Planet Fitness means regular fees. These fees support brand growth and maintain high standards.
- Royalties: A percentage of your monthly earnings goes to the parent company (currently 7%).
- Marketing: You contribute to national and local ad campaigns (combined up to ~9%).

Lender Partnerships
Planet Fitness has strong relationships with many lenders. These partnerships can ease the financial pressure on new franchisees. They offer competitive financing terms. Franchisees can secure loans for expenses such as:
- Franchise fees
- Build-out costs
- Equipment
These lender partnerships might include reduced loan fees. They might offer lower interest rates too. Some lenders may offer longer repayment terms. This helps franchisees to manage cash flow effectively.
Lease Negotiation And Equipment Financing
Lease negotiation is a pivotal part of opening a Planet Fitness gym. The brand provides expert guidance throughout this process. This helps franchisees secure favorable lease terms. It can significantly reduce monthly costs.
Equipment financing is equally essential. Planet Fitness assists with financing methods for purchasing gym equipment. This can be through direct loans or lease-to-own options. Both options aim to alleviate the initial financial burden.
